SmlDataProvider.h File Reference

const TSmlDbItemUid KDbItemUidRoot

const TSmlDbItemUid KDbItemUidRoot

Plug-in Data Provider API. The parent uid to be used for the root

const TUid KUidSmlSupportTransaction

const TUid KUidSmlSupportTransaction

This UID identifies optional support for transaction operations. For a DBA implementation to support this operation, it must be possible to add, change, and delete items within an atomic transaction.

const TUid KUidSmlSupportSuspendResume

const TUid KUidSmlSupportSuspendResume

This UID identifies optional support for suspend and resume operations. For a DBA implementation to support this operation, it must be possible to to mark individual items as being 'in-sync', while other items remain 'out-of-sync'.

const TUid KUidSmlSupportBatch

const TUid KUidSmlSupportBatch

const TUid KUidSmlSupportMultipleStores

const TUid KUidSmlSupportMultipleStores

const TUid KUidSmlSupportsUserSelectableMatchType

const TUid KUidSmlSupportsUserSelectableMatchType